Academic Grades
- Daily work, quizzes, tests, and projects are averaged for a final
grade each quarter.
- At the end of the fourth week of each grading period, progress reports
will be mailed home to all students. Please use Power School to check
your child’s grades and assignments throughout the year. Grades
are fully updated at mid-quarter and the quarter’s end.
- If an assignment is not completed on time, students will receive
a red “Late Work” stamp in the planbook. Parents are then
required to sign/initial the planbook for any late or missing work.
Homework Policy
Corrections for Math Classes Only
- As instructed by the teacher, daily work that falls below 70% requires
a parent signature. Work that has been accurately corrected and returned
on the following day only, will be changed to a grade of 70%. Students
are encouraged to take advantage of this opportunity.
- Tests: Students may request to retake tests and quizzes that fall
below 70%. Retakes are at the discretion of the teacher. The higher
of the two scores will be recorded, but cannot exceed 70%.
- Projects: A teacher may request a project to be revised.
Absent Work
When returning to school after an absence, it is the student’s
responsibility to see the teacher at a convenient time to discuss missed
work. Students will receive one day for each day absent to turn in work
without penalty. Long-term projects may be exempt from this policy.
Student Planbook
The school district provides each child with a student planbook.
If the student loses the planbook, another copy must be purchased in the
office. (Approximately $6) The planbook is a tool for daily organization
of academic and nonacademic responsibilities. The student is expected
to accurately complete his or her planbook, by copying each classroom’s
plan board, and bring it home each day. We encourage all parents to routinely
monitor their child’s planbook to reinforce its use. Checking your
child’s planbook each night plays an important role in his or her
success. A stamp in the content area will note late or missing work, as
well as being unprepared, for that day.
